Transaction 53a71f459b1fec25d73ae821d2fcc45f0025b9624ea28f94bc95676aaabca751
1 Input
1 Output
-
53a71f459b1fec25d73ae821d2fcc45f0025b9624ea28f94bc95676aaabca751:0
- value
- 99986098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d97851eaa717c4952a2631f1870dcdb13dd2938 OP_EQUAL
- address
- 3EbgiPLbAJ1baDHapnc9BC1JFJHHYrZ6sy